Fragrance Pairing with Fashion: Match Your Scent to Your Style
Fragrance and clothing speak the same aesthetic language. A well-chosen fragrance amplifies a great outfit; a mismatched one creates dissonance that the most discerning observers will register subconsciously even if they cannot articulate it. This guide helps you build a fragrance wardrobe that coheres with your fashion identity.
Minimalist and Scandinavian Aesthetic
Clean lines, neutral colours, and understated luxury in clothing pair naturally with skin-scent fragrances and minimalist niche houses. Byredo, Le Labo, and Maison Margiela Replica align perfectly with this aesthetic — considered, high-quality, and unshowy.
Classic Luxury (Tailoring, Heritage Brands)
Hermès, Guerlain, and Chanel are the natural fragrance companions for classic tailoring and heritage brand dressing. These houses share the same aesthetic DNA as their fashion counterparts — timeless, quality-first, and culturally authoritative.
Streetwear and Contemporary Hype Culture
Edgier niche houses, viral fragrances, and houses with strong social media presence align with streetwear's cultural currency. MFK Baccarat Rouge 540, Initio, and Parfums de Marly all have the cultural momentum that resonates with a contemporary streetwear aesthetic.
LA-Specific Fashion Pairing
LA's fashion identity spans outdoor casual to formal entertainment industry. For outdoor weekend casual, reach for fresh and aquatic. For industry events, reach for niche houses with strong cultural credibility. For Rodeo Drive shopping or charity galas, reach for classic luxury houses that match the setting's aesthetic.
